Visiting Timings
Working Hours
- From 10:00 am to 6:00 pm (open continuously).
- The booking/ticket counter closes at 5:15 pm.
- The museum is open every day except Fridays and official closed holidays.
ADMISSION TICKETS
- ₹50 per adult (above 18 years) for Indian nationals.
- ₹20 per child (above 5 years) for Indian nationals.
- ₹1,000 per person for foreign visitors.
- ₹50 per still camera or smartphone.
Students from government schools under the age of 14 are allowed free entry upon presenting their school ID card and an authorisation letter.
A ₹500 fine applies for photography without a valid ticket.

Requests to Visitors
- Free entry for children up to 5 years of age.
- Smartphones are not permitted to be used for photography inside the museum without the purchase of a designated ticket.
- A cloakroom facility is available for storing mobile phones, baggage, and other belongings for a nominal fee. Visitors may store their belongings in the cloakroom and must collect them before the counter closes at 5:15 pm.
- Children up to 5 years free School students up to 18 years of age are allowed free entry with a valid school ID card or authorisation letter.
- All smartphone users wishing to take photographs are required to purchase a mobile ticket. A penalty of ₹500 will be charged for using a mobile phone camera without a ticket.
- Smoking is strictly prohibited.
- Please utilise the cloakroom facility located near the booking counter for depositing your luggage.
- Please do not touch the objects on display, as they are susceptible to damage.
- Please avoid taking phone calls and capturing selfies within the galleries.
- Prohibited items such as knives, scissors, blades, razors, matchboxes, and lighters are not allowed on the premises.
- Cooperate with the security personnel.
- Please use the bins provided and help keep the surroundings neat and clean.
- If you wish to leave a comment or compliment, please use the suggestion book located at the exit gate.
- The use of flash photography in the galleries is strictly prohibited.
